TEXT: Dear Sir/Madam:

Solectria Corporation produces electric vehicles (EV's) on the chassis of existing new vehicles and is currently developing a ground-up electric vehicle. In the course of reviewing NHTSA's regulations covering vehicle manufacturers, we have identified qu estions regarding the application of specific standards and regulations to our electric vehicles. Solectria Corporation requests a formal interpretation of these regulations with regard to the following issues:

1. 49 CFR 571.301, FMVSS #301 -- Fuel system integrity

Opinions vary as to the applicability of this standard to electric vehicles with no petroleum-based fuel source. The stated purpose of the standard is "to reduce deaths and injuries occurring from fires that result from fuel spillage. . . . and resul ting from ingestion of fuels during siphoning." The standard states that it applies to "passenger cars, and to multipurpose passenger vehicles, trucks and buses that have a GVWR of 10,000 pounds or less and use fuel with a boiling point above 32 degrees F. . . . .", implying that it applies to all passenger vehicles, but to only those trucks with GVWR of 10,000 pounds or less and that use fuel with a boiling point above 32 degrees F. On the face of it, this standard appears not to apply to electric veh icles with no liquid fuel, but enough doubt as to NHTSA's interpretation of this standard with respect to EV's exists that Solectria requests an official interpretation from NHTSA.

2. 49 CFR 571.102. FMVSS #102 -- Transmission shift lever sequence, starter interlock, and transmission braking effect

This standard is written so that it literally only applies to vehicles with manual or automatic transmission. Most of our vehicles delivered to date and all of the models currently in production have a single speed transmission which requires no shif ting, either manual or automatic. Solectria vehicles nevertheless meet the requirements of this standard for automatic transmission vehicles, in keeping with what Solectra believes is the intent, if not the letter, of the regulation. Solectria requests a clarification of this standard with regard to single speed transmissions, as commonly encountered in electric vehicles. If deemed applicable to single speed transmission vehicles. Solectria requests that S3.1.3 Starter interlock, be rewritten or inte rpreted to include the initial activation of EV motor controllers as well as engine starters.

This responds to your August 1, 1991 letter to Ms. Fujita of my off asking whether Federal Motor Vehicle Safety Standard No. 107, Reflecting Surfaces, applies to a replacement windshield wiper arm and blade sold at retail, the end consumer.

As Ms. Fujita informed you in a July 31, 1991 telephone conversation, generally speaking, the answer is no. Standard 107 applies to new motor vehicles--passenger cars, multipurpose passenger vehicles, trucks and buses (paragraph S2 of Standard 107)--and not to items of motor vehicle equipment, such as replacement wiper arms and blades. Thus, replacement wiper arms and blades may be sold to consumers without violating Federal law, even if the component does not meet Standard 107.

However, S108(a)(2)(A) of the National Traffic and Motor Vehicle Safety Act prohibits any manufacturer, distributor, dealer or repair business from "rendering inoperative" any device or element of design installed in or on a vehicle in compliance with an applicable safety standard. This prohibition applies to both new and used vehicles. If a person in the aforementioned categories installed on a vehicle a wiper arm and blade that did not meet the specular gloss requirements of Standard 107, it would be rendering inoperative the compliance of the vehicle with Standard 107. Violations of S108 of the Safety Act are subject to a civil penalty of up to $1,000 per violation. The prohibition of S108(a)(2)(A) does not apply to individual vehicle owners who alter their own vehicles. Thus, individual owners may install any item of motor vehicle equipment regardless of its effect on compliance with Federal motor vehicle safety standards. However, NHTSA encourages vehicle owners not to tamper with vehicle safety equipment if the modification would degrade the safety of the vehicle.

In addition to the above, you should be aware that manufacturers of motor vehicle equipment are subject to the requirements in sections 151-159 of the Safety Act concerning the recall and remedy of products with defects relating to motor vehicle safety. If you or NHTSA determines that a safety-related defect exists, you must notify purchasers of your product and remedy the problem free of charge. Any manufacturer which fails to provide notification of or remedy for a defect are subject to a civil penalty of up to $1,000 per violation.

This responds to your letter of September 6, 1991, to Mr. Vinson, asking whether a vehicle you are developing would be classified as a multipurpose passenger vehicle for the purposes of the Federal motor vehicle safety standards. I am pleased to be able to explain our law and regulations for you.

At the outset, I would like to make clear that the National Traffic Motor Vehicle Safety Act (15 U.S.C. 1381 et seq.) places the responsibility for classifying a particular vehicle in the first instance on the vehicle's manufacturer. For this reason, NHTSA does not approve or endorse any vehicle classification before the manufacturer itself has classified a particular vehicle. NHTSA may reexamine the manufacturer's classification during the course of any enforcement actions. We will, however, tentatively state how we believe we would classify this vehicle for the purposes of our safety standards. It is important that you understand that these tentative statements of classification are based entirely on our understanding of the information presented in your letter to us. These tentative statements about the vehicle's classification may change after NHTSA has had an opportunity to examine the vehicle itself or otherwise acquire additional information about the vehicle.

With those caveats, we believe that the vehicle referenced in your letter could be classified as a multipurpose passenger vehicle for the purposes of our safety standards. The term "multipurpose passenger vehicle" is defined in 49 CFR S571.3 as "a motor vehicle with motive power, except a trailer, designed to carry 10 persons or less which is constructed either on a truck chassis or with special features for occasional off-road operation." In your letter, you state that the vehicle's chassis should be considered a truck chassis because it "was originally designed to provide cargo-carrying capability as well as to permit rough road and off the road vehicle operation." Additionally, you state that the approach and departure angles and the running clearance dimensions for this vehicle are more similar to other vehicles which have been classified by their manufacturers as multipurpose passenger vehicles than vehicles that have been classified as passenger cars. Based upon this description, it appears to us that this vehicle could be classified as a multipurpose passenger vehicle.

TEXT: This is in further reply to your letter of April 29, 1970, to the National Commission on Products Safety, that has been referred to this office.

In your letter you ask for our advice as to whether or not there are any accepted standards for passenger car automobile tires such as weight and size limits. We do have standards for passenger car tires such as weight limit versus ply rating and there are accepted tests to determine the reliability of tires. Federal Motor Vehicle Safety Standard No. 109 has been established for that purpose. The Standard's requirements are for labeling, which includes maximum inflation pressure and maximum load rating, strength, continuous load-carrying endurance and high speed performance under load.

Federal Motor Vehicle Safety Standard No. 110, Tire Selection and Rims - Passenger Cars, requires, among other things, a placard, permanently affixed to the glove compartment door or an equally accessible location. The placard must contain all of the information spelled out in Part S.4.3 of that Standard, a copy of which is contained in the enclosed booklet on page 19. Tire labeling requirements along with test procedures are listed under Federal Motor Vehicle Safety Standard No. 109, on pages 12 through 19.

The tire to which you refer is a 2-ply 4-ply rated tire. The load ratings for a 855-14 tire can be found on page 15 of the enclosed booklet. The maximum load rating is 1,770 lbs. at the maximum inflation pressure of 32 p.s.i.

It is important for you to note that the test procedures have to do with new tires. We have no procedures for testing tires that have failed.

TEXT: Mr. Bridwell has asked that I reply to your letter of June 4, 1968.

In your letter you refer to (1) an earlier letter dated November 8, 1967, requesting confirmation of your understanding of the application of the motor vehicle safety standards to recreational vehicles; and (2) a Petition for Reconsideration of the Chassis-cab regulation filed March 19, 1968.

With regard to your letter of November 8, as you know from conversations with members of the staff of the Motor Vehicle Safety Performance Service and the Chief Counsel's Office this letter was misplaced. By letter of May 8, you were good enough to send a copy of the letter of November 8, noting that of the eleven questions asked two have not been clarified by some action taken by the Federal Highway Administration. The unanswered questions are quoted and answered below:

Question --- 3. "The inside mirror need not have the field of view prescribed by Paragraph S3.1.1 of Standard No. 111 (even to the point of providing no view of the road behind a truck camper if the camper mounted on the truck obstructs the driver's vision) provided an outside mirror is installed on the passenger's side of the truck cab, as required by Paragraph S3.2.2."

Answer -- You are correct in your understanding of Standard No. 111. Subparagraph S3.2.2 of Standard No. 111 specifies that if the inside mirror required by S3.1 does not meet the field of view requirements of S3.1.1, an outside mirror of substantially unit magnification shall be installed on the passenger's side.

Question --- 10. "Everything said above concerning truck campers applies equally to truck caps, which are enclosures (roof, sidewalls and ends but no floor and usually no built in equipment) mounted on a pick-up truck.'

Answer --- Truck caps which you describe are considered to be in the same category as slide-in campers and are items of motor vehicle equipment for use in motor vehicles. As such truck caps must meet the requirements of Federal Motor Vehicle Safety Standard No. 205, Glazing Materials - Passenger Cars, Multipurpose Passenger Vehicles, Trucks, Buses, and Motorcycles.

With regard to your Petition for Reconsideration filed March 19, 1968, you note in a letter of May 13, 1968 that three matters raised in the Petition are still unanswered and further action is required. The problems you raise, as you know, are complex. The entire problem of the applicability of the standards to vehicles produced in the multi-stage is still under consideration.

The purpose of this letter is to request your agency's interpretation regarding the applicability of the rear seat requirements FMVSS 214, "Side door strength" (55 FR 45722) published on October 30, 1990, in the context of Isuzu 2-door Coupe.

The Standard specifies ". . . the rear seat requirements do not apply to passenger-cars which have rear seating areas that are so small that the SID dummy cannot be accommodated according to the specified positioning procedures."

The point of our questions is whether Isuzu 2-door Coupe qualifies for this exemption.

In this vehicle, when the SID dummy is seated at the rear outboard passenger position according to the specified positioning procedures, the dummy's head comes into contact with the roof and backlight glass which have steep slopes. To avoid the interference, in our test, the head was tilted forward as much as possible and, in addition, the upper torso was also tilted forward, away from the seat back. Only in this way, could we accommodate the dummy in the seating area without changing the specified orientation of the thorax midsagittal plane, or affecting the H-point. This condition is shown in photographs 1, 2, 3 and Figure 1 attached here.

This condition, however, obviously does not meet the positioning procedure of paragraphs S7.1.3(a) and (b), which provides, "The upper torso of the test dummy rests against the seat back." In Isuzu 2-door Coupe, the dummy's upper torso must be tilted away from the seat back while adjusting its head forward as the Agency says in the preamble to this Standard (55 FR 45737, first column).

Therefore, our interpretation is that said Coupe cannot "accommodate" the SID dummy and thus the rear seat requirements are not applicable to it.

We would appreciate receiving your view regarding this interpretation and understanding. Your prompt response would be most helpful.

TEXT: This responds to your letter of April 5, 1988, concerning the installation of credit card mobile telephones into taxi cabs that already have been sold to the first purchaser. You noted that you may have to cut into the back of the front seat in order to provide clearance for the phone. You asked what safety regulations would apply to this situation and whether any additional testing would be necessary.

Section 108(a)(2)(A) of the National Traffic and Motor Vehicle Safety Act (15 U.S.C. 1397(a)(2)(A); the Safety Act) provides that: "No manufacturer, distributor, dealer, or motor vehicle repair business shall knowingly render inoperative any device or el ement of design installed on or in a motor vehicle . . . in compliance with an applicable Federal motor vehicle safety standard . . . For purposes of this paragraph, the term 'motor vehicle repair business' means any person who holds himself out to the p ublic as in the business of repairing motor vehicles or motor vehicle equipment for compensation."

Standard No. 207, Seating Systems (49 CFR @ 571.207; copy enclosed) sets forth minimum performance requirements for the seating systems installed in new passenger cars, such as the taxi cabs you plan to modify. Assuming that your company would be a "mot or vehicle repair business" for the purposes of this contract, this statutory provision prohibits you from knowingly making any modifications that would render inoperative the taxis' compliance with any safety standards. You should be aware that by addi ng the telephone you will be adding weight to the seat. This change in weight may effect the general performance requirements in S4.2. Nevertheless, the "render inoperative" provision in the Safety Act does not require your company to test vehicles aft er installing the mobile telephone, to ensure that the vehicles continue to comply with Standard No. 207. Instead, the "render inoperative" provision in the Safety Act requires your company to carefully compare your planned installation instructions wit h the requirements of Standard No. 207, to determine if installing the mobile telephones in accordance with your planned

installation procedures would result in the vehicles no longer complying with Standard No. 207. If it would, you will have to devise some alternative means of installing the mobile telephones in the taxis. If your planned installation procedures do not render inoperative the taxis' compliance with Standard No. 207, you may follow those procedures without violating any provisions of the Safety Act.

Dear Mr. Ostermeier: Thank you for your letter of February 4, 1983, supplying the furthe information we requested on January 28.; The 1955 Mercedes replica which you contemplate building is a hybrid o new and old parts. The body is of your construction and consists of new parts. You fabricate the chassis using new tubing, however, its front cross member may be either a new replacement Mustang part (1974-1978 models) or one actually taken from a vehicle in use. Similarly, the front suspension, differential and rear suspension, and transmissions may be new replacement parts or taken from vehicles in use. You will employ used rear wheel cylinders in the braking system and used engines (either a 1964 Chrysler Slant 6 or a 1969 Chevrolet V-8). Any equipment that has previously been used will be rebuilt to the manufacturer's specifications, and new parts will be incorporated where necessary.; As a general rule, the agency has no requirements for 'used' vehicles Whether a vehicle is treated as new or used depends on the origin of its parts. For example, we regard an assemblage consisting of a new body on the chassis of a vehicle previously registered for use on the public roads as a 'used' motor vehicle and therefore not subject to the Federal motor vehicle standards. On the other hand, the agency will consider a truck newly manufactured when an old cab is replaced with a new one unless at least the engine, transmission, and drive axle of the assembled vehicle are not new and at least two of these components were taken from the same vehicle.; The vehicle you propose to manufacture is somewhat different fro either of these examples, but we have concluded that it is a 'new' motor vehicle and must comply with Federal motor vehicle safety standards applicable to new passenger cars. Not only do previously unused parts appear to predominate in your plans, but, in addition, the old parts that are used will be rebuilt with new parts where necessary, to the manufacturer's original specifications. With the exception of the 1964 engine, the rebuilt components were originally used in vehicles manufactured to meet the Federal motor vehicle safety standards and there appears no reason why your product may not also be manufactured to comply, even though it is a replica of a 1955 car.; Use of the 1964 engine could raise problems of compliance with Safet Standard No. 124, *Accelerator Control Systems*, and with Safety Standard No. 301, *Fuel System Integrity*. However, in that event, we believe that you (as a producer of less than 10,000 vehicles a year) would be eligible to apply for a temporary exemption from those standards, or any other standard where immediate compliance would cause you substantial economic hardship. I enclose an information sheet which tells you where you may obtain a copy of our regulations, including the standards and temporary exemption petition procedures.; If you have further questions, we would be happy to assist you. Dear Justice Kramer: Thank you for your letter of March 14, 1985, concerning a case pendin before you that involves tinted side windows in a 1980 BMW. You asked us to provide you with information concerning the marking that appeared on the windows. I hope the following discussion of our glazing standard and the significance of the window markings is of assistance to you.; NHTSA has the authority, under the National Traffic and Motor Vehicl Safety Act, (15 U.S.C. 1391 *et seq*.), to establish Federal motor vehicle safety standards for new motor vehicles. We have issued Standard No. 205, *Glazing Materials*, which sets performance and other requirements for different items of glazing used in new motor vehicles. (I have enclosed a copy of the standard that was in effect for 1980 model year cars. Also enclosed is the American National Standards Institute (ANSI) Standard No. Z-26 incorporated by reference in Standard No. 205).; The standard requires that glazing used in locations requisite fo driving visibility have a luminous transmittance of 70 percent. The agency has considered all windows in a passenger car requisite for driving visibility. Thus, the side windows of a new 1980 BMW imported into the U.S. would have had to comply with the 70 percent luminous transmittance requirement.; Section S6 of Standard No. 205 requires glazing to have four items o identifying information on it. The four items are: a manufacturer's identification code assigned by our agency, the model number of the glazing assigned by the glazing manufacturer, the manufacturer's trademark or distinctive designation and an 'AS' number indicating that it meets all of the performance requirements set for that glazing item number.; The markings you provided us from the side windows of a 1980 BM indicate the following. The marking 'DOT 25' and 'DOT 28' are code numbers assigned by this agency to prime glazing manufacturers. DOT 25 is the code number assigned to Flachglas AG of Bayern, Federal Republic of Germany. DOT 28 is the code number assigned to Vereinigte Glaswerke of Porz, Federal Republic of Germany. The markings 'M202' and 'MIOZ' (based on our experience with manufacturer's model number, we believe that 'MIOZ' is a transcription error and should read 'M102') are model numbers assigned by the glazing manufacturers. The markings 'AS 2' signify that the glazing meets the requirement set in ANSI Z-26 for AS 2 glazing materials. The requirements for AS 2 glazing materials include a requirement in section 4.2 of ANSI Z-26 that AS 2 glazing meet the 70 percent luminous transmittance test of section 5.2. We believe the marking 'Delodur - 1F Liz Sekurit' and 'Duro-Glas - 1F Liz Sekurit' are the trademarks or other distinctive designations assigned by the manufacturers. We do not know what the markings 'BS 5282T', D-295' and (sic)MD-291' represent, but we believe the latter two represent European manufacturer identification codes.; I hope this information is of assistance to you.
